First-day checklist item 4 (contractors): Badge system migration. Ostrevane Labs is replacing the old Keywarden readers with the Lattice Entry system throughout the Fennel Street site. Contractor badges issued before the migration date will only open the ground-floor turnstiles; upper floors require the new format. Report to the facilities desk on arrival, present your engagement letter, and have your photo retaken for the new badge. Until your new badge is printed, enter through the side gate using the interim contractor code below.

turnstile pass: bdg-LC-6

Capacity note: the Lumenpay integration suite has been flaking at roughly 4% per run, mostly in the settlement-retry tests. Root cause is contention on the shared sandbox ledger when more than six workers run concurrently. Rather than buying more sandbox capacity this quarter, we're capping parallelism and stretching timeouts on the two slowest suites. This keeps the pipeline under the 22-minute budget while dropping flake rate below 1% in trials on the Veldt cluster. The constants we settled on are listed below.

limits module of tajop-hahig:
RATE_LIMITS = {
    "quenath": 10,
    "oliix": 1,
    "zorath": 2,
    "ralath": 2,
}

New starter checklist — Verrowtech data-centre cage visit. Contractors accompanying the starter must arrive at the Ostlewood facility fifteen minutes early, bring photo ID, and leave phones in the lockers by the mantrap. The cage tour covers rack labelling, cable discipline, and emergency shut-off locations. No photography inside the cage. The escort from Verrowtech operations will meet you at the inner gate, which opens with the following code.

door code, hahag-tagef: bdg-OAWSKZ-89993088

## Add bloom filter in front of Kestrelstore reads

Negative lookups were hammering Kestrelstore's disk tier — ~40% of gets on the `sessions` keyspace miss. This PR adds a per-shard bloom filter checked before any store read. Filters rebuild on compaction; staleness window is bounded by the compaction interval.

Benchmarks on the Oakmere staging cluster show p99 read latency down 31% with ~0.8% false-positive rate. Memory cost is roughly 12 MB per shard.

For the sync: tuning constants are below and open for debate.

tuning constants:
RATE_LIMITS = {
    "wenwyn": 5,
    "druael": 1,
}